
"In a Truth Social post on Thursday, Trump announced his plans, citing intense interest on a subject once lumped in with the paranormal. "I will be directing the Secretary of War, and other relevant Departments and Agencies, to begin the process of identifying and releasing Government files related to alien and extraterrestrial life, unidentified aerial phenomena (UAP), and unidentified flying objects (UFOs), and any and all other information connected to these highly complex, but extremely interesting and important, matters," Trump wrote."
"Obama set off the current firestorm of excitement around alien life when he casually confirmed his beliefs in an interview with podcast host Brian Tyler Cohen. "They're real but I haven't seen them," Obama said. "They're not being kept in Area 51. There's no underground facility unless there's this enormous conspiracy and they hid it from the president of the United States.""
Former President Obama said he believes extraterrestrial life is likely while noting he has not personally seen evidence and rejecting secret underground holdings. President Trump announced plans to direct the Secretary of War and other agencies to identify and release government files related to alien and extraterrestrial life, UAPs, and UFOs. Interest in alien-related topics has surged over the past five years as the U.S. government released formerly classified documents, held hearings, and acknowledged UAPs publicly. The term UAP stands for unidentified aerial phenomena, a rebranding of previously used UFO terminology.
